HILO, Hawai'i-- The men's soccer team played hard, but at the end of the day weren't able to make a comeback against Biola. The Eagles beat the Vulcans 2-0 which will improve BU 9-4 overall and 5-1 in the PacWest conference, while UHH drops 4-6-1 overall and 2-4-1 in the PacWest.Â
The Eagles scored both of their goals in the first half. Their first goal was in the 15th minute and their next was in the 35th. BU out-shot UHH 7-6, three of which were on goal to UH Hilo's one. The Vulcans' shot leader was Kalei Tolentino-Perry with two shots, one that was on goal.
The match was intense and both teams got physical. UHH had 11 fouls to BU's nine and three Vulcans were penalized with yellow cards.
UHH keepers Michael Harre and Christian Souza split the match. Senior Harre took the first half and freshman Souza played the entire second half recording one save.Â
Next up for the Vulcans is Point Loma Nazarene. The Vulcans will take the Sea Lions on Wednesday, Oct. 27 at 2:30 p.m. HST.Â
